What is the best time to visit Albania?
The best time to visit Albania is usually from late spring to early autumn, when the weather is warm and suitable for outdoor activities and sightseeing.
How many days should I spend in Albania?
A typical trip to Albania can range from a few days to two weeks, depending on how much of the country you want to explore and the activities you wish to do.

How many days should I spend in Berat?
Spending 2 to 3 days in Berat allows you to explore its well-preserved Ottoman architecture, historic castles, and museums at a comfortable pace.
How many days should I spend in Tirana?
A stay of 2 to 3 days in Tirana is ideal for experiencing the city's vibrant culture, museums, and lively neighborhoods.
What are popular day trips from Tirana?
Popular day trips from Tirana include visits to Berat, the ancient ruins of Apollonia, and the scenic Dajti National Park, all accessible within a few hours' drive.
